At that time Jesus came from Nazareth in Galilee and was baptized by John in the Jordan. Mark 1:9
John the Baptist was sent by God to be the messenger to pave the way for the Messiah Jesus. These events were remarkable because it confirmed who Jesus is and would begin his ministry which would change the world and God as we knew them.
Just as Jesus was coming up out of the water, he saw heaven being torn open and the Spirit descending on him like a dove. Mark 1:10
Jesus wanted John to baptize him even though John knew he was not even worthy to untie his sandal straps. But Jesus instantly showed his humility and willingness to be a servant. An amazing event then happens as The Holy Spirit descended on Jesus from Heaven.
We must remember that Jesus was just human at this point, so the power of God filled him thru the Holy Spirit to empower him with great wisdom and perform miracles.
And a voice came from heaven: “You are my Son, whom I love; with you I am well pleased.” Mark 1:11
And then shortly another critical event happened, where our Heavenly Father, God himself, declared Jesus the Son of God. This is a very significant event that was witnessed by many people including the prophet John The Baptist.
